Physical and Chemical Properties

Top
Molecular Formula C24H32O9
Molecular Weight 464.50 g/mol
Exact Mass 464.20463259 g/mol
Topological Polar Surface Area (TPSA) 140.00 Ų
XlogP 0.00
Atomic LogP (AlogP) 0.49
H-Bond Acceptor 9
H-Bond Donor 3
Rotatable Bonds 3
